Testing f(R) gravity using gravitational-wave signals from binary mergers
Abstract
Recently, several studies have investigated the validity of General Relativity predictions. Gravitational waves provide an ideal probe for testing the theory in the strong-field regime. In this work, we consider a class of modified-grevity theories, specifically f(R), and scrutinize their predictions for the gravitational-wave emission from the coalescence of two astrophysical compact objects. We also assess the impact of next-generation gravitational-wave detectors on the ability of test these estensions of General Relativity.
